Insider Threats One of the most significant threats to ERP implementation comes from insider threats, including employees, contractors, and vendors. They have privileged access to the ERP system and can manipulate data, steal information, or damage the system. Insider threats can occur due to malicious intent, negligence, or lack of proper training.
